TWN Communications vs. Citizens Telephone Corporation | Availability
TWN Communications and Citizens Telephone Corporation have distinct coverage footprints across the United States. Our interactive map shows exactly where each provider offers service and where they overlap, helping you understand your options.
Both Providers Available | TWN Communications Available | Citizens Telephone Corporation Available | No Coverage
TWN Communications currently offers internet service in 864 cities and 113 counties across 4 states, reaching approximately 3,845,870 residents. Their service area includes major markets like Tucson, AZ; Albuquerque, NM; and Lubbock, TX. By comparison, Citizens Telephone Corporation serves 12,588 residents in 31 cities and 3 counties in 1 state, with a presence in population centers such as Warren, IN; Bluffton, IN; and Markle, IN.

TWN Communications vs. Citizens Telephone Corporation | Speeds & Technology
TWN Communications and Citizens Telephone Corporation utilize different network technologies to deliver internet service, resulting in varying speed capabilities across their service areas.
Across their service areas, TWN Communications primarily delivers internet through fiber, available to 2.1% of their customers. They also offer fixed wireless to 99.9% of their coverage area. Citizens Telephone Corporation relies on fiber technology, which comprises 61.8% of their network, with fixed wireless available in 75.5% of their service locations.
In terms of potential speeds across the country, Citizens Telephone Corporation offers higher overall speeds, with speeds for most covered areas averaging 631 Mbps compared to TWN Communications’s average speed of 43 Mbps. When examining their overlapping service areas, Citizens Telephone Corporation delivers faster speeds in 10.11% of locations where both providers operate, similar speeds in 22.44%, and slower speeds in 67.45%.
The availability of each provider’s fastest technology varies significantly by location. TWN Communications’s premium Fiber service reaches 2.1% of their coverage area. Meanwhile, Citizens Telephone Corporation’s top-tier Fiber is available to 61.8% of their footprint. Even within the same technology type, speed offerings can vary based on local infrastructure investments.

When comparing internet providers, remember that advertised prices rarely tell the complete story. Equipment fees alone can add $10-15 per month to your bill, while installation charges, early termination fees, and data overage penalties can significantly increase your total cost of service. Consider these additional costs alongside monthly rates when determining which provider offers the better value for your specific needs.
